We deliver mission-critical automation and AI services to enhance operational efficiency. Join our dynamic team supporting the DoD in advancing Robotic Process Automation (RPA) technologies.
- Develop and execute test plans for UiPath-based bots, including unit, integration, and user acceptance testing.
- Validate bot compatibility with Microsoft tools and government licensing models.
- Document defects, corrective actions, and quality metrics in secure formats.
- Perform incidental troubleshooting and sustainment to confirm bot performance.
- Ensure adherence to DoD standards for security, regulatory compliance, and small business utilization.
- Collaborate on process improvements and provide input for training materials.
- Bachelor s degree in Computer Science, Quality Assurance, or related field.
- 3+ years of QA experience in software or automation testing.
- Proficiency in testing tools (e.g., UiPath Test Manager, Selenium) and agile methodologies.
- Knowledge of federal security requirements and defect tracking systems.
- Strong attention to detail and analytical skills.
- Active Secret Clearance required.
- Preferred: ISTQB certification or experience with RPA-specific testing.
